Coventry City striker Andy Morrell has returned to light training after recovering from the knee injury that has kept him out of action for almost two months.
The former Wrexham star has missed the Sky Blues' best run of the season, but hopes to be back to boost their play-off challenge in the near future.
"I did a bit with the fitness coach on Monday, kicking a ball and stuff so I'll be with him all week and we'll see how it is over the weekend to see if I join in on Monday," Morrell told the club's official website.
"There's a reserve game on Tuesday next week so depending on how it goes this week, I might get a little bit of that.
"I want to get a few first-team games in this season, although I don't really know when, because I've just got to see how this week goes and see if there is any reaction to it.
"Everything seems to be going okay so far, so touch wood I could be back in training next week."
